Fantastic interviews. Geoff is such a great thinker and I enjoy his interviews because he rarely says anything cliche. When did Geoff sign with Cobra? What was his World Ranking then?
Hi Golfer Girl,
Thanks for the question. Geoff signed with Cobra at the beginning of the 2006 season. He won the Accenture Match Play in February 2006 and was ranked No. 52 at the time. He also won the US Open that year. Today he is No. 5, with two wins under his belt already this year.
